How much £ do you need to survive a month in London?

I'll be attending an undergrad course at Uni of Westminster, Harrow campus - so not central London. Will be paying rent for a flat split with a friend and assuming it will be up to £680/month per person. I'll definitely be getting a part-time job, and I wanted to hear from you - how much money do you need to survive a month, in similar circumstances to mine? How do you earn it? How do you balance work and uni? Is it hard to work and study at the same time?

Hey @filter300

In terms of money to survive a month, it varies for each person.

The best thing to do is to create a budget with all of your predicted outgoings (rent, travel, food, bills, etc) and see if that can be covered by your student loan (if you're going to get one).

Once you know how much you're spending you'll know how much extra money and how many hours you'll need to work.

I suggest looking for work at your university or on campus as they should be more understanding when it comes to needing time off to study etc. Some people find it hard to work and study and others don't. It all depends on your course and how many hours you will be recommended to study.
